Personalized Assessments from Personal Artifacts

Abstract

The rapid development and popularization of AI-enabled coding agents have meant software engineering students and professionals cannot be assumed to understand their own code, which risks academic integrity and professional accountability. We developed a method called Personalized Probing Puzzles (p3p^3) to evaluate students' understanding of their own code, and tested p3p^3 in a graduate-level cloud computing course. Our pilot study shows that p3p^3 can help identify potential gaps in students' understanding of their own code. The puzzles are automatically generated, asynchronously administered, and finished in minutes. Future work is needed to correlate puzzle results with code understanding and to embed p3p^3 in a professional code review process.
